Description
The Allen-Bradley 1746-NO4I is a 4-channel analog output module designed for the SLC 500 control platform. It provides current-loop output signals for controlling industrial devices such as valves, drives, actuators, and instrumentation requiring 0–20 mA signals. This module is widely used in process control, machine automation, and applications requiring precise analog output regulation.

Information About 1746-NO4I
The 1746-NO4I is part of the SLC 500 I/O family and installs directly into any standard SLC chassis, providing four isolated current outputs. Each channel delivers a 0–20 mA signal, making it suitable for a broad range of analog-controlled equipment. The module incorporates optical isolation and advanced filtering circuitry to reduce electrical noise and ensure stable signal integrity. It supports standard SLC 500 environmental ratings, including 0–60 °C operation, industrial vibration tolerance, and high dielectric withstand levels. The 1746-NO4I uses screw-terminal connections and integrates with SLC processors or communication adapters across multi-chassis systems. Designed to meet global industrial certifications, it provides reliable performance in process, manufacturing, and safety-related control environments.
